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8517718 7429815 359098366
7605802901 1731
7605802901 1731
5077691146 979 834434
All about undefined
Interested in learning more?
7605802901 1731
5077691146 979 834434
See more
64 487547501 169878
8418 39227806 3967905 3952
See more
5447752841 90 51344149
573 43984 7077 9751 097
See more